How they compare
San Marino currently reports 1.76 % change on previous year against 1.63 % change on previous year in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, a difference of 0.13 % change on previous year.
That makes San Marino's figure about 1.1 times Saint Vincent and the Grenadines's.
The two have swapped places 13 times across 65 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ahead.
San Marino ranks 100th and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 103rd of 218 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, San Marino averaged higher in 4 and Saint Vincent and the Grenadines in 3.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Population ages 15-19, male.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
